Pirate Story Puppets

"These Pirate Story Puppets are the perfect way to help your little one continue with their creative playtime and tell awesome stories! Pirates are the best to pretend play with because they can go on captivating adventures and also come face to face with a sword fighting the enemy. With just colored paper, popsicle sticks, glue, scissors, and a sharpie, you can create and share your own puppet story with your pirates on a stick! "

Primary TechniquePaper Crafts

Materials List

  • Colored Craft Paper
  • Popsicle Sticks
  • Sharpie
  • Glue
  • Pencil
  • Scissors

Instructions

  1. Select different bright and fun colored craft papers for the pirate story puppets. Let’s start with the pirate puppet craft. Trace the pirate template patterns on the selected craft papers and cut them out nicely. The template includes, hat, skull sign, head, beard, mustache, eye-patch, shirt, sleeves, trouser, boot, hands and peg leg.

  2. Attach the hand cutouts on the short ends of the sleeve cutouts, attach the beard and mustache cutout on the head cutout and attach the trouser cutout on the bottom side of the shirt cutout.

  3. Attach the boot cutout and the peg leg cutout on the bottom ends of the trouser pattern.

  4. We used a sharpie to draw stripes on the shirt pattern. Attach the sleeve patterns on both sides of the short.

  5. Attach the head cutout on the top side of the shirt pattern.

  6. Attach the eye-patch on the head and use a pen to draw the eye, nose and mouth of the pirate paper puppet.
